Bicycles: Subsidies

Asked by Anna SabineLiberal DemocratDepartment for TransportTabled Answered 11 October 2024UIN 5735

The question

To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, what steps she is taking to support people not eligible for the Cycle to Work Scheme to buy a bicycle.

Answered by Simon Lightwood

The Department is aware that many people are unable to access the Cycle to Work scheme, including the self-employed and those who are retired, on low incomes, or not in employment. The Department will continue to consider ways of addressing this as part of its future plans for active travel.
